Haley Lucas, EIT – Staff Engineer

Based in Flagstaff, Arizona, Haley brings a background in land conservation, freshwater ecology, and civil engineering to her work at Rio ASE. She holds degrees in Environmental Science and Freshwater Science from the University of Wisconsin-Green Bay and Milwaukee, grounding her technical expertise in both ecosystem function and applied engineering.

Prior to joining Rio ASE, Haley worked in land and water conservation and civil engineering roles where she led ecological surveys, designed site plans using AutoCAD Civil 3D, and collaborated with farmers, NGOs, and federal agencies on restoration and conservation projects. Her experience spans river and watershed restoration, habitat assessment, and the integration of ecological principles into civil design.

At Rio ASE, Haley contributes to river restoration projects throughout Arizona and the intermountain west. Outside of work, she enjoys exploring new trails on her gravel bike, coaching the local swim team and planning the next river trip.
